Wading footwear can make or break a trip, particularly in the salt where all sorts of dangers exist that we don’t have to think about on the river. We learned the hard way wading the flats of the Laguna Madre in Texas and in Florida when we were first starting out fishing in the salt.
We’ve worn several different flats wading shoes over the years, including a very nice pair made by Patagonia, but we like these Simms Flats Sneakers much better.
The first thing that we noticed about these shoes is that they’re much more comfortable that other brands we’ve worn, particularly when on the casting deck all day - their perforated neoprene lining is soft enough to provide comfort but is very supportive. A nice thick rubber toe and heel provide great abrasion resistance, and urethane panels (like on a high quality raft) provide urchin and other punture protection.
Finally, they have a non marking, siped sole that provides great grip on a wet deck.
Not only are these flats shoes feature packed and a dream to wear, they’re priced lower than many of their competitors - how’s that for a change?
